Management and Development for Health (MDH) is a non-profit, non-governmental organization committed to addressing public health priorities in Tanzania and worldwide.

These priorities encompass communicable diseases like HIV/AIDS, Tuberculosis, and Malaria; Reproductive, Maternal, Newborn, and Child health (RMNCH); Nutrition; Non-Communicable Diseases of public health significance; and Health System Strengthening.

MDH collaborates with various local and global institutions, including the Ministry of Health, Community Development, Gender, Elderly and Children (MOHCDGEC), President’s Office Regional Authorities and Local Government (PORALG), donor agencies, academic institutions, implementing partners, civil society, community-based and faith-based organizations, among others.
